WebThe Eyemouth Disaster was caused by a European windstorm which struck the south-eastern coast of Scotland (Berwickshire), and England on 14 October 1881. One hundred and eighty-nine fishermen, mostly from the village of Eyemouth, were drowned. The event is still referred to locally as "Black Friday".
